Before going to school, Eudora ran from her home to a secret laboratory at an average speed of 12 km. Since she was running late

, she then took one of her jetpacks and flew to her school at an average speed of 76 km. Eudora traveled a total distance of 120 km, and the entire trip took 2 hours.
How long did Eudora spend running, and how long did she spend flying using her jetpack?

Answer:

Eudora spent 0.5 hours in running and 1.5 hours flying using her jet-pack.

Step-by-step explanation:

Let x represent time spent in running.

We have been given that the entire trip took 2 hours, so time spent in flying the jet-packs would be 2-x.

We know that distance is equal to speed times time.

\text{Distance}=\text{Speed}\times\text{Time}

Eudora ran from her home to a secret laboratory at an average speed of 12 km, so distance traveled by running would be 12x.

Eudora took one of her jet-packs and flew to her school at an average speed of 76 km, so distance covered by jet-packs would be 76(2-x).

We are told that Eudora traveled a total distance of 120 km. We can represent this information in an equation as:

12x+76(2-x)=120

12x+152-76x=120

Combine like terms:

-64x+152=120

-64x+152-152=120-152

-64x=-32

Divide both sides by -64:

\frac{-64x}{-64}=\frac{-32}{-64}

x=0.5

Therefore, Eudora spent 0.5 hours in running.

Upon substituting x=0.5 in expression for time spent in flying jet-packs, we will get:

2-x\Rightarrow 2-0.5=1.5

Therefore, Eudora spent 1.5 hours flying using her jet-pack.
